Audacity Taking a LONG time to start up

Help for Audacity on GNU/Linux.
Forum rules
ImageThis forum is for Audacity on GNU/Linux.
Please state:
  • which version of Linux you are using,
  • the exact three-section version number of Audacity from Help menu > About Audacity,
  • whether you installed your distribution's release, PPA version, or compiled Audacity from source code.

Audacity 1.2.x and 1.3.x are obsolete and no longer supported. If you still have those versions, please upgrade (see https://www.audacityteam.org/download/).
The old forums for those versions are now closed, but you can still read the archives of the 1.2.x and 1.3.x forums.
Post Reply
danpattn
Posts: 3
Joined: Wed Aug 05, 2020 9:53 pm
Operating System: Linux *buntu

Audacity Taking a LONG time to start up

Post by danpattn » Wed Aug 05, 2020 10:09 pm

Audacity Version: 2.3.3
OS: Pop!_OS 20.04 LTS x86_64
Kernel: 5.4.0-7634

Installed from Ubuntu repository but I have the same issue with the Flatpak version.

Problem:
Like the title says, the app is taking forever to open. This is on a high-end workstation with a very fast NVMe drive. See the attachments for a GIF of the problem. Everything seems to work fine once the app is open.

Terminal output when opening:

Code: Select all

ALSA lib pcm_dsnoop.c:641:(snd_pcm_dsnoop_open) unable to open slave
ALSA lib pcm_dmix.c:1089:(snd_pcm_dmix_open) unable to open slave
ALSA lib pcm.c:2642: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.rear
ALSA lib pcm.c:2642: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.center_lfe
ALSA lib pcm.c:2642: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.side
Cannot connect to server socket err = No such file or directory
Cannot connect to server request channel
jack server is not running or cannot be started
JackShmReadWritePtr::~JackShmReadWritePtr - Init not done for -1, skipping unlock
JackShmReadWritePtr::~JackShmReadWritePtr - Init not done for -1, skipping unlock
Cannot connect to server socket err = No such file or directory
Cannot connect to server request channel
jack server is not running or cannot be started
JackShmReadWritePtr::~JackShmReadWritePtr - Init not done for -1, skipping unlock
JackShmReadWritePtr::~JackShmReadWritePtr - Init not done for -1, skipping unlock
ALSA lib pcm_oss.c:377:(_snd_pcm_oss_open) Unknown field port
ALSA lib pcm_oss.c:377:(_snd_pcm_oss_open) Unknown field port
ALSA lib pcm_usb_stream.c:486:(_snd_pcm_usb_stream_open) Invalid type for card
ALSA lib pcm_usb_stream.c:486:(_snd_pcm_usb_stream_open) Invalid type for card
ALSA lib pcm_dmix.c:1089:(snd_pcm_dmix_open) unable to open slave
Cannot connect to server socket err = No such file or directory
Cannot connect to server request channel
jack server is not running or cannot be started
JackShmReadWritePtr::~JackShmReadWritePtr - Init not done for -1, skipping unlock
JackShmReadWritePtr::~JackShmReadWritePtr - Init not done for -1, skipping unlock
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:13: Debug: ScreenToClient cannot work when toplevel window is not shown
Expression 'ret'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 1736
Expression 'AlsaOpen( &alsaApi->baseHostApiRep, params, streamDir, &self->pcm )'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 1904
Expression 'PaAlsaStreamComponent_Initialize( &self->capture, alsaApi, inParams, StreamDirection_In, NULL != callback )'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 2171
Expression 'PaAlsaStream_Initialize( stream, alsaHostApi, inputParameters, outputParameters, sampleRate, framesPerBuffer, callback, streamFlags, userData )'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 2839
Expression 'stream->playback.pcm'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 4628
Expression 'stream->playback.pcm'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 4628
Expression 'stream->playback.pcm'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 4628
Expression 'stream->playback.pcm' failed in 'src/hostapi/alsa/pa_linux_alsa.c', line: 4628
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:14: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: Unrecognized accel key 'backspace', accel string ignored.
15:07:15: Debug: Unrecognized accel key 'backspace', accel string ignored.
15:07:15: Debug: Unrecognized accel key 'numpad_enter', accel string ignored.
15:07:15: Debug: Unrecognized accel key 'numpad_enter', accel string ignored.
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ClientToScreen c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
15:07:15: Debug: ScreenToClient cannot work when toplevel window is not shown
Any help diagnosing the problem would be greatly appreciated!

Thanks,

Daniel
Attachments
neofetchscreen.png
neofetchscreen.png (78.27 KiB) Viewed 195 times
audacitystartup.gif
audacitystartup.gif (1.17 MiB) Viewed 195 times

steve
Site Admin
Posts: 81627
Joined: Sat Dec 01, 2007 11:43 am
Operating System: Linux *buntu

Re: Audacity Taking a LONG time to start up

Post by steve » Thu Aug 06, 2020 11:50 am

Do you have a lot of plug-ins installed?
Plug-ins can slow down the launch time a lot, especially if there are plug-ins (or other shared object files in the plug-ins path) that are not supported by Audacity.
9/10 questions are answered in the FREQUENTLY ASKED QUESTIONS (FAQ)

danpattn
Posts: 3
Joined: Wed Aug 05, 2020 9:53 pm
Operating System: Linux *buntu

Re: Audacity Taking a LONG time to start up

Post by danpattn » Fri Aug 07, 2020 12:01 am

I'm not using any plug-ins. This was a fresh install. The first thing I tried was to uninstall then reinstall the app. Then I tried the Flatpak version and I had the same issue. Both times it was on a fresh install with no plugins and the default settings.

steve
Site Admin
Posts: 81627
Joined: Sat Dec 01, 2007 11:43 am
Operating System: Linux *buntu

Re: Audacity Taking a LONG time to start up

Post by steve » Fri Aug 07, 2020 12:06 am

Audacity's plug-in path includes LADSPA, LV2 and VST plug-ins. If you have other audio production software installed, you may have plug-ins installed.
9/10 questions are answered in the FREQUENTLY ASKED QUESTIONS (FAQ)

danpattn
Posts: 3
Joined: Wed Aug 05, 2020 9:53 pm
Operating System: Linux *buntu

Re: Audacity Taking a LONG time to start up

Post by danpattn » Sat Aug 08, 2020 12:39 am

You're probably right. I tried a bunch of different virtual machines to see if the problem would persist on other OSs. Fresh installs of Ubuntu and Pop OS both seemed to work fine, although Ubuntu was a noticeably faster. The problem must be coming from other software I have on my computer. Steam downloaded a bunch of stuff for Windows compatibility so maybe it has something to do with that.

Thanks for the help,

Daniel

Post Reply